はじめに 普段はRubyを書いているのですが、Pythonで機械学習をしたいと思いたち、 第一段階としてとりあえずユーザーのLINEの言葉に反応してくれるBOTを作りました。 もっと詳しく一言で言うと PythonとHerokuとLINEのMessagingAPIを用いて、ユーザーの言葉に反応して、該当するニュースをyahoo!ニュースからスクレイピングしてくれるLINE BOTを作ります。 今回はPythonのソースコードを中心にまとめたいと思います。 環境 Python 3.6.6 LINE Messaging API Heroku LINEのMessaging APIとHerokuのアカウントを取得しておきます。 別記事で解説できればと思いますが、一旦私が環境設定で参考にしたサイトを貼っておきます。 Anaconda で Python 環境をインストールする PythonでLINE
